文摘Aim:To analyze petroleum ether extracts of Xiaoxuming decoction and develop the methods for the quality control of the extract.Method:A method based on GC was developed.In qualitative analysis,samples were analyzed before and after derivation.In quantitative analysis,MS and FID detectors were used.Result:Cinnamic aldehyde was detected without derivation.And three kinds of fatty acids existing in almond oil were detected after derivation.Under the selected condition,cinnamic aldehyde was separated and detected.MS and FID detection generated the recoveries of 104.2% and 103.8% of cinnamic aldehyde with RSDs of 2.2% and 2.8%,respectively.Conclusion:This method is simple and reproducible,and it can be used for the quality control of petroleum ether extracts of Xiaoxuming decoction.
文摘The molecular second-order nonlinear optical (NLO) properties and the powder second harmonic generation(SHG)of semicarbazide hydrochloride were studied.The molecular and crystal structure dependence of second-order nonlinearity,transparency and thermal stability was discussed.It was also implied that semicarbazide hydrochloride as an ionic compound played important roles in designing effective second-order NLO materials.
文摘A new kind of second order nonlinear optical(NLO) material m hydroxybenzoic acid(HBA) was reported in this paper. Primary study results revealed that it had a relatively strong nonlinearity, its powder SHG effect was 12 times that of KDP. The solid cut off wavelength λ cut off (350 nm) is very short compared to other organic second order NLO materials. The experimental results also showed that HBA had a high laser damage threshold and good characteristic thermal stability. Furthermore, We calculated its second order nonlinear hyperpolarizability β and analyzed the microscopic nonlinear properties, and found that the hydroxyl group could improve β obviously while the hydroxyl multisubstitution could hardly contribute to β values.
